Sunday I flew to Dallas to do an evening event in the magnificent home of Trea Yip to benefit the Women’s Media Center. It was an exciting group of women of means…activists, advocates, writers, all interesting and interested. My friend and fella Christian feminist, Helen LaKelly helped pulled the group together along with co-hosts Trea and Lauren. Helen, who is a true visionary, has created a movement called Women Moving Millions composed of growing numbers of women who have contributed $1 million or more to Women’s Foundations and other women’s organizations around the country. As I wrote in a recent blog, the organization has raised upwards of $180 million dollars this far! Hilton Als came from New York with me. He is writing a profile on me for the New Yorker and we have become friends.

Last night there was a gathering at the Harvard Club to celebrate and honor the 25th anniversary of the Children’s Aid Society Adolescent Pregnancy Prevention program created and run by Dr Michael Carrera. It is one of the (if not THE) most successful programs which has been replicated all around the country. It wraps itself around the young people in the program for seven years–from when they enter middle school until they graduate high school, instilling in them the knowledge that they have a future that includes a job, health care, a savings account, college. They learn that they have value, potential, skills. Several of the alum spoke movingly about how the program made a difference in their lives. There wasn’t a dry eye in the house. Dr Carrera has been toiling in this youth development vinyard for 50 years!!! And I was proud to be there to help him celebrate. Some of the things I have heard him say that influenced the work we do in Georgia: “Young people may not remember what you do but they will never forget how you made them feel” and “These children aren’t at risk, they are at promise.” He speaks of what we do as “above the waist work” and says “it’s less about what goes on between their legs and more about what goes on between their ears.” I know from my 16 years with GCAPP how true this is.
